Using ‘could’ as a modal verb in the past
1. We use to talk about possibility in the past.
- He could have been a doctor.
2. We use to talk about past ability.
- When I was young, I could swim.
3.We use to talk about possibility in the past but it didn’t happen.
- She could have been famous but she did not want to.
4.We use the expression how could you/he/…? to show disapproval

- How could you leave me?
5.We use to talk about impossibility in the past.
- I couldn’t have left my pen at school.
6.We use when reporting clauses with can as past events.
- He told me he could fall in love with me. ( I can fall in love with you)
